Supporting a holistic approach of interventions, integrating health, nutrition, water, sanitation and hygiene to enhance gender equality in low-resource settings prone to natural disasters.
Poverty, gender inequalities, limited health systems and infrastructure, and high risk from natural disasters place a disproportionate burden on women to manage their everyday health while preparing for ever changing challenges.
The program will position women and girls as change agents, strengthen access to equitable health services, build community resilience to climate shocks and ultimately help women forge their own path to a healthier
